Što znači prekid u Arduinu?
Što znači prekid u Arduinu?

Video: Što znači prekid u Arduinu?

Video: Što znači prekid u Arduinu?
Video: Блогера Некоглая невзлюбили на Украине. 2024, Studeni
Anonim

An Prekinuti posao je osigurati da procesor brzo reagira na važne događaje. Kada se detektira određeni signal, an Prekinuti (kao što ime govori) prekida što god procesor radi, i izvršava neki kod dizajniran da reagira na bilo koji vanjski podražaj koji se dovodi u Arduino.

Isto tako, ljudi se pitaju, koja je funkcija koja postavlja prekid u Arduino kodnom jeziku?

prekida () Prekida dopuštaju da se određeni važni zadaci događaju u pozadini i omogućeni su prema zadanim postavkama. Neki funkcije neće raditi dok prekida su onemogućeni, a dolazna komunikacija se može zanemariti.

Nakon toga, pitanje je, kako pokrenuti prekid? rub- pokrenuti prekid je prekinuti signaliziran prijelazom razine na prekinuti linija, ili padajući rub (od visokog prema niskom) ili uzlazni rub (od niskog prema visokom). Uređaj koji želi signalizirati an prekinuti pokreće impuls na liniju i zatim pušta liniju u njeno neaktivno stanje.

Isto tako, ljudi pitaju, što je attachInterrupt?

attachInterrupt Sintaksa iskaza LOW za pokretanje prekinuti kad god pin je nisko. CHANGE da biste pokrenuli prekinuti kad god pin promijeni vrijednost. PADANJE kad god igla ide s visokog na nisko.

Što je ISR?

Označava "Prekidna servisna rutina". An ISR (također se naziva rukovatelj prekida) softverski je proces koji se poziva zahtjevom za prekidom od hardverskog uređaja. Obrađuje zahtjev i šalje ga CPU-u, prekidajući aktivni proces.

Preporučeni: